Serialize: Better as 5 or 6 20 second videos

Serialize: Better as 5 or 6 20 second videos

It felt like a long 3 minutes, but it was a series of scenes - each of which could have been it's own video.

This would have helped different people appreciate different elements.

Perhaps the best bit was not the intro.

No Pro-Promotion & Audience Participation

No Pro-Promotion & Audience Participation

They didn't involve anyone in the video. This didn't tease it's arrival. They had nobody waiting for it.

Perhaps Robert Scoble would have commented on vide. Perhaps Guy could have played a role.

Involving people invests them emotionally in your outcome.
